Output 85dcbcba75b12a4d689c3ff754e29af6302fe163faa94c9efb46236b439db3e3:58

value
1553116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8325f6951abf043acdfa0a680f3a7b2c184d9850 OP_EQUALVERIFY OP_CHECKSIG
address
1CxSzrtBeUbe7eDXAc6kp8WUovDSXyBVpf
transaction
85dcbcba75b12a4d689c3ff754e29af6302fe163faa94c9efb46236b439db3e3
spent
true